Transaction fecf692160d94c7c2bcfb0088e400b0efc9f6d36ddf980ce1d6525557dd22031
1 Input
1 Output
-
fecf692160d94c7c2bcfb0088e400b0efc9f6d36ddf980ce1d6525557dd22031:0
- value
- 884605
- script pubkey
- OP_0 OP_PUSHBYTES_32 0ea09e47c6dd394b8244eccaeddd8403ff9a5fb653eea0d59ae1e4cc58a46863
- address
- bc1qp6sfu37xm5u5hqjyan9wmhvyq0le5hak20h2p4v6u8jvck9ydp3sr922ta